Middle English
[edit]Alternative forms
[edit]- sercote, sorcot, sorkett, sur-cote, surcott, surcotte, surket, surkot, surkote, surkotte, syrcote, syrket, syrkote
Etymology
[edit]Borrowed from Old French surcote; equivalent to sur- + cote.
Pronunciation
[edit]Noun
[edit]surcote (plural surcotes)
- An overcoat or overdress; an overgarment.
- (specifically) A surcoat (garment worn with armour)
Descendants
[edit]- English: surcoat
